MJ Cole

MJ Cole (born Matt Coleman, born 1973 ) is one of the most famous and successful British UK garage producer.

He was one of the first stars of the garage and remixed, among others, for Mariah Carey, De La Soul, Dido, Nitin Sawhney, and Gabriel Bran Van 3,000.

MJ Cole had worked for the drum -and- bass label SOUR and Ed Rush as a sound engineer, from mid-1996 he began to publish under his own name 2step. His early 2-Step Tune Sincere was one of the first garage - title, which reached the British Top 40.

Two years after the surprising success brought MJ Cole, a self-titled debut album out. For this album, he was nominated for the Mercury Prize.
